In Adobe Experience Manager (AEM), the nosamplecontent run mode is used to prevent the installation of demo content during the installation process. This is particularly useful for production environments where demo content is not needed and could clutter the repository. By using the nosamplecontent run mode, administrators can ensure that only essential content and configurations are installed, avoiding unnecessary demo assets and components.

Key Features of the nosamplecontent Run Mode:

Production-Ready Environment: Skipping demo content installation ensures that the environment is clean and focused solely on the organization's content and configurations.

Reduced Repository Size: By avoiding demo content, the repository size remains smaller and more manageable, which is beneficial for performance and storage optimization.

Custom Content Installation: This run mode allows administrators to focus on installing only the required content packages, which may include customized configurations specific to the project.

Adobe Experience Manager Reference:

The nosamplecontent run mode is part of AEM's deployment best practices, especially in production settings where demo content is unnecessary. This is well-documented in AEM's installation guides, which advise on different run modes for various environments to optimize content management and performance.

A Document of Record (DoR) for an adaptive form in AEM is a PDF version that represents a snapshot of the form data as filled out by the user. The DoR serves as an official record and can be generated and stored for compliance, auditing, or record-keeping purposes. This PDF document preserves the form's structure and content, capturing it in a format that can be archived or shared as needed.

Key Features of a Document of Record:

Legal and Compliance Requirements: The DoR is often used to satisfy regulatory or legal requirements by providing a verifiable record of the form submission.

Consistency with Adaptive Form Data: The PDF version mirrors the adaptive form's data and layout, ensuring that the captured information is accurate and complete.

Archiving and Retrieval: The DoR can be stored within the AEM DAM or other repositories, allowing for easy access, retrieval, and long-term storage.

Adobe Experience Manager Reference:

AEM's documentation on adaptive forms includes details on generating DoRs as PDFs. This feature is crucial for organizations that need to maintain accurate records of user submissions, especially in regulated industries. AEM Forms provides tools for customizing the DoR layout and content to match specific business requirements.

In Adobe Experience Manager, a Closed User Group (CUG) is an administrative feature that restricts access to specific pages or sections of a published website. CUGs enable organizations to limit access to content based on user authentication, ensuring that only authorized users can view certain content. This feature is particularly useful for creating member-only sections, gated content, or any scenario where restricted access is required.

Key Features of Closed User Groups:

Controlled Access to Content: CUGs ensure that only users who belong to designated groups can access specific pages, providing a secure method to manage content visibility.

Authentication Requirements: Users must log in and belong to an authorized user group to access CUG-protected content, adding an additional layer of security.

Flexible Access Control: CUGs can be applied to individual pages or entire sections of a site, offering flexibility in how content access is managed.

Adobe Experience Manager Reference:

Closed User Groups are detailed in AEM's documentation on content access management. They are an effective tool for managing secure access to content, especially in environments that require different access levels for various user groups. CUGs are supported in both AEM as a Cloud Service and AEM 6.5+, providing robust access control options for published content.

In Adobe Experience Manager (AEM), the Rich Text Editor is an essential building block for advanced text authoring. It provides content authors with a versatile interface for formatting text and adding various elements, such as links, images, and styling, directly within the text content. This editor is a key tool for creating and managing rich content without needing to delve into HTML or other code.

Key Features of Rich Text Editor:

Advanced Formatting Options: Authors can apply different text styles, headings, and colors, as well as insert links, lists, and images. This flexibility supports sophisticated content layouts and ensures consistency across the site.

Enhanced Authoring Experience: The Rich Text Editor provides a WYSIWYG (What You See Is What You Get) interface, making it easier for authors to visualize the end result as they edit.

Customizable Toolbar: The toolbar can be customized to include only the necessary options, streamlining the authoring process based on the project's requirements.
